The first step in designing distinction is identifying what makes your home unique. Look around your space and take note of standout features. Perhaps it's the bay windows in the living room that wash the space in natural light or the original hardwood floors that add a touch of elegance. Understanding these features provides a fantastic foundation for your remodeling project.

Once you have identified your home's high points, consider how to enhance them. For instance, if you have large windows, amplify their impact by framing them with complementary drapery or blinds that accentuate the view. This simple design trick can transform these windows into a focal point, drawing the eye and inviting guests to appreciate the vistas you enjoy daily.

Another method to highlight unique features is through strategic use of color and texture. A bold accent wall can make architectural features pop while maintaining a cohesive look with the rest of the room. Consider using contrasting materials like stone or reclaimed wood to add depth and character to interior spaces. These elements not only emphasize key areas but also add visual interest and personality.

Incorporating lighting is another powerful way to accentuate special aspects of your home. Carefully placed lighting can illuminate art pieces, spotlight unique textures, or highlight intricate moldings, giving your space a gallery-like feel. Choose fixtures that complement your style, and consider using dimmer switches to adjust the atmosphere to suit different occasions.

Storage solutions can also enhance distinctive home features without detracting from them. For instance, built-in shelving can frame a fireplace or fit snugly into a nook, offering both function and style. This method not only highlights the feature but also provides practical benefits, enhancing the utility of the space.

Additionally, outdoor areas should not be overlooked. A well-designed landscaping plan can accentuate views and exterior architecture, drawing attention to specific outdoor features. Thoughtfully placed plants, lighting, and outdoor furniture can create charming vignettes that highlight your home's character from the outside in.

Investing in quality materials is another key to ensuring that your home's unique features remain a highlight for years to come. Opt for durable, timeless materials that can withstand both the test of time and evolving design trends. This approach not only keeps the aesthetic appealing but also adds value to your home.
